The correct statement regarding the function plotted in the graph is:
C) The maximum value of the quadratic function occurs at y = 4.
<h3>What is the rate of change of the linear function?</h3>
When x = 0, y = -7, and when x = -5, y = 8, hence the rate of change(change in y divided by change in x) is given by:
R = [8 - (-7)]/-5 - 0 = 15/-5 = -3
<h3>What is the maximum value of the quadratic function?</h3>
It is concave down, hence it has only a maximum value at y = 4 and not a minimum value, hence option C is correct.

Answer:
1) 60 and 30 degrees
2) 150 and 30 degrees
Step-by-step explanation:
(2+1)x=90
3x=90
x=30
2*30=60
1*30=30
The missing angles are 60 and 30 since they are in the 2:1 ratio
(5+1)x=180
6x=180
x=30
5*30=150
1*30=30
The missing angles are 150 and 30 since they are in the 5:1 ratio
